L; Nice, deep golden color. Not much head, but I never expect much on a lager.

S: Grainy, some floral hop bitterness.

T: Taste starts off mild, slight straw flavor and sweetness, which gives was to hop bitterness. The final flavor is awful. It is bitter, and skunky, with a graininess reminiscent of warm adjunct lagers.

F: Medium-light body, can't get over the flavor to focus on the body.

O: I bought a six-pack of this because I like supporting local breweries. Opened one, drank half and then poured it down the drain. Over the next couple of months I tried them one at a time to give it another shot, Each one ended up going down the drain. I NEVER drain pour, but this beer is just bad. Give me a PBR any day over this.

A: Yellow in color with a big chunks of yeast, and little head.

S: Light malt, vegetal, and maybe some chemical aroma.

T: Toasted bread, mild malt, and almost a touch of lactose. Something funky in the back.

M: Medium in body, mid high carbonation.

O: This is the third beer I have had from this company, and the 1st one that didn't have super abrasive bitterness. There is still something funky in the taste, and the appearance is a little rough. All in all, I'd have to think pretty hard before I bought another beer from this brewery. Mediocre at best.

The brew is light orange in color with light haze, and a 2 finger white head that recedes rapidly.

Smell of lemon and lightly toasted malts.

Taste has a hint of sweet malt upfront, then tart citrus and bitter peel.

Medium bodied and rather fizzy. Drying and astringent in the end.

A decent beer. It would be a good summertime session brew.
